Output 84fbfdac827c63406ab9fdc7196ec036cd34007cd1841bd7f1c794f1fedae743:14

value
38563973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fdc6b4904a76a2249edb6ad010e5fc8440dda4d OP_EQUAL
address
MUJpyCFNGPJmgKu4gTcJHhV463YYnadZLx
transaction
84fbfdac827c63406ab9fdc7196ec036cd34007cd1841bd7f1c794f1fedae743
spent
true